### 14:22 — Dedup pass initiated

The Mistvale dedup job began collapsing customer records flagged by the overnight matcher. Plugin authors should note that merge webhooks fired in batch order, not match-score order, so downstream handlers may have received merged records before their source entries. Full payloads were preserved. The deploy responsible is identified by the token below.

session token of kagup-hahaf = htk3_2b8

Handover: Datewheel locale rollout — from Priya to Tomas. Support should know the Datewheel scheduler now renders dates per the user's locale setting, not the account region. DD/MM and MM/DD mismatches reported last sprint are resolved; ISO 8601 is the storage format throughout. If a customer sees wrong formats, have them clear the locale cache under Settings. To access the legacy formatting console for edge cases, you'll need the recovery passphrase below.

unlock words, bawef-kahap: sorax-sorir-quenys-aldok

## Building Access — Spares Room (Hullbrook Annex)

Contractors: the spare hardware room is down the east corridor on the ground floor, third door on the left. Sign in at the front desk first and grab a visitor lanyard. Anything you take out, jot it in the blue logbook — yes, even the little stuff. The door self-locks, so don't wedge it. To get in, punch in the code below.

staff pass of hagug-taguf = bdg-HJ-9